BULLETIN DU 04 MARS A 13H30 LOCALES:

VIGILANCE CYCLONIQUE EN COURS A LA REUNION
*****************************************************


NATURE DES SYSTEMES DEPRESSIONNAIRES TROPICAUX
PRESENTS SUR LE SUD-OUEST DE L'OCEAN INDIEN

PERTURBATION TROPICALE 12-20052006

PRESSION ESTIMEE AU CENTRE : 1000 HPA.
POSITION LE 04 MARS A 10 HEURES LOCALES: 12.7 SUD / 55.4 EST
(DOUZE DEGRES SEPT SUD ET CINQUANTE-CINQ DEGRES QUATRE EST).

DISTANCE DES COTES REUNIONNAISES: 905 KM AU NORD
DEPLACEMENT: INDETERMINE

VOICI LES INTENSITES ET POSITIONS PREVUES DE CE SYSTEME DEPRESSIONNAIRE AU COURS DES PROCHAINS JOURS

DEPR. TROPICALE, CENTRE POSITIONNE DANS 24H PAR 15S/58.9E
DEPR. TROPICALE, CENTRE POSITIONNE DANS 48H PAR 18.4S/61.5E
PERTURB. TROPICALE, CENTRE POSITIONNE DANS 72H PAR 23.7S/61.4E


ATTENTION: LES PREVISIONS DE TRAJECTOIRE ET D'INTENSITE
PRECEDENTES SONT A CONSIDERER AVEC LA PLUS GRANDE PRUDENCE
COMPTE TENU DE LEUR INCERTITUDE. ELLES NE CONCERNENT QUE LA
POSITION DU CENTRE DU PHENOMENE, SANS CONSIDERATION SUR SON
EXTENSION.


CE BULLETIN EST A
PRESENT TERMINE.
LE BULLETIN SERA ACTUALISE A 16H30 LOCALES
